I activated the expert menu in Vorpx.
But in the “image settings” section there was no option for “G3D Shadow Treatment”.
Then I opened it with the help of Ctrl + End “G3D Special Shaders”.
In it in “Edit shaders” I flipped through the “Known Shader Index” to the number “7”, then in the line “Modifier” I switched to “Shadow”, after that the shadow of the character disappeared.векParticipantThank!
